Heroes hold a special place in our imagination. It brings to mind a strong, fearless warrior who swoops in to save the day. What do these memorable characters have in common? What impact have they made on world history? Heroes and Legends offers an opportunity to study some of the most memorable and important characters ever created. Professor Thomas Shippey from St. Louis University takes 24 main characters from literature and considers each with his criteria for a hero/heroine. He is a master storyteller and covers a combination of contextual history and cultural values of the time. He highlights changing social mores and the story’s relevance to today.
